This section introduces the Affordable Housing part of the plan. Affordable housing is defined in national policy as housing for sale or rent for people whose needs are not met by the market. It covers a wide range of tenures and types, all offered at a cost below market rates. The policies in this section support the plan's objectives on meeting housing needs, improving quality of life and connecting people to places.

5.2 Affordable Housing
Policies within this section contribute to achieving the following Strategic
Objectives:
SO2. Delivering homes that meet the needs of all our communities
SO8. Improving the quality of life of our communities
SO9. Connecting people to places
